What size? It depends upon lens filter size. Camera body has nothing to do with it. Start with a deep yellow #15 and green and red filters.
To save money you might have to get a step up ring.

If you are using AI/AIS Nikkor lenses then a 52mm filter thread is quite common. I use a Nikon Yellow Y48, a Hoya orange filter (can't remember the grade), a red Nikon R60 & a circular polariser.This Ken Rockwell page gives info on filter effect for B&W film. http://www.kenrockwell.com/tech/filters.htm
When buying filters look for ones that are multicoated if you can. Also avoid cheap no brand ones.
Tiffen is a good affordable brand, been around for a long time.

Hoya HMC filters (multicoated) are excellent and not really expensive. The two lenses you mentioned are both 52mm filter size, I believe -- I know the 28mm is. I recommend orange as a good black and white filter -- and don't forget a polarizing filter, since it's great for cutting haze and really bringing out the clouds. (Yes, it's not just for color.)
